The fact that you mention battery life is a priority immediately eliminates the Samsung watches. I think if you're lucky you'll get 2 days out of it but most likely you'll need to charge daily. Most amazfit watches last at least a week. I'm on my trex pro with multiple long gps activities per week and still at 40 percent on day 9. You won't get that with any wear os watch. 

I do think the Samsung watches have nicer watch faces but I find the build of the watch I to be weird looking and prefer the Amazfit options. The balance 2 looks really classy and trex 3 pro more rugged. The T-Rex 3 pro 44mm is a good in between option (part of me wishes I would've gone for the 44mm sometimes since the 48 is a bit bulky).

What's your budget? You might like the amazfit trex 3 pro. The only issue is music management on there is still not too great. 

It's more of an active watch than a smart watch but can take phone calls and see texts. I have it and also let's you choose what apps allow notifications through. Don't think there's a way to only allow certain contacts though think it's just app based. But if you block spam on your phone it won't show up on the watch. 

If you just want to see incoming calls but not actually respond to or answer them you can get the regular T-Rex 3 overhead of the pro version. The main difference with the pro is that it has a mic and speaker built in so you can take calls. The regular T-Rex 3 is a lot cheaper though and you can probably find it for 200 to 250 range online. It's built like a tank as well.

What's your budget? Vivoactive 6 may be your best bet and can be found for 250 right now. The Garmin instinct 3 has a memorial Day sale for 300 as well but no touch screen and it's a larger watch. Looks more rugged. 

The venu 4 would be similar to the vivoactive 6 but is more premium with some extra features like calling from the watch itself since it has a built in mic and speaker (phone has to be within range still though).

I switched to amazfit brand myself but since you're focused on training metrics garmin is probably the way to go. I had a vivoactive 4 and it did a decent job of auto detecting my gym workouts as well so hopefully would be even better with the vivoactive 6 given it's newer

I've been recommending amazfit to people just getting into things, much better prices for similar features. If you find it useful but want more advanced/most accurate training data you can consider switching to Garmin in the future but since you're on a budget amazfit might be a better option for you.

The amazfit active 3 premium is great for a budget but I wasn't a fan of how it looked but if you like the look probably your best option.

The amazfit balance 2 is nicer looking but pretty large at 48 mm if you have smaller wrists not a good option.

The trex 3 pro 44 mm is a nice size and the most packed with features and would have dual band gps which will be good for trail running as well as a flashlight built in if you ever doing things in poor lighting. I think this might suit your needs the best but it's the most expensive but still cheaper than the forerunner 265. I have the 48 mm version and very happy with it but it's large and a little heavier so I think if you have smaller wrists you'd want the 44.

I switched from Garmin to amazfit, struggling to decide between balance 2 and trex 3 pro right now. I think software on the amazfit is actually smoother and more intuitive than on Garmin.

Sleep tracking seems similar to my vivoactive 4.

Overall I think you get better bang for your buck but might suffer if you ever need good customer service (not something I've experienced personally but just read online).

I also think some of the amazfit watches look better but that's very subjective. The balance 2 is very sleek looking and the bezel is way smaller.

My favorite looking watch is honestly the Garmin instinct 3 but really wanted a touch screen so might end up returning the balance 2 and sticking with the trex 3 pro since it's more rugged but balance 2 definitely looks nicer in my eyes.

I've had no issues with sensors so far but I do think it might overestimate how many calories I'm burning with some things. Like 90 minutes of tennis on my Garmin would estimate about 700 to 800 calories and my balance 2 is estimating 800 to 1000 so a little on the higher side but I think that's an algorithm problem not a sensor problem?
